You don't need to calibrate anything every time you fly. In fact you shouldn't calibrate anything unless there is a need to. Not even the compass. The compass works differently in the newer drones than previous. You no longer need to calibrate compass just because you fly someplace new.

I suggest doing a small test flight from a known good location you have flown before.

I think you either have some serious hardware problem OR it was the location you were flying in. You could even try an indoor hover in your garage or something just in case. You didn't drop the drone or anything like that recently did you? The more I look at your text log the more it seems like something wrong in the drone.
